Two prominent associations close their doors.(BRIEFLY)(Brief article)
June 1, 2005... After 35 years in existence, the Society of Corporate Meeting Planners has ceased operation. Volunteer leaders have run the organization since 2002 when its management company went out of business. Last year, SCMP leaders considered hiring a new management company, but found it...
Nonprofit organizations are among the most trusted institutions.(BRIEFLY)(Survey)(Brief article)
June 1, 2005... According to the sixth annual Edelman Trust Barometer, a survey of 1,500 opinion leaders in eight key markets around the world, the trust void in institutions--business, government, and the media--is being filled by nongovernmental organizations, many of which are associations.
